PDF Command Line Suite

3y ago
74 Views
3 Downloads
1.58 MB
65 Pages
Last View : 1m ago
Last Download : 3m ago
Upload by : Samir Mcswain
Transcription

PDF Command Line SuiteVersion 4.12User ManualContact:pdfsupport@pdf-tools.comOwner:PDF Tools AGKasernenstrasse 18184 pyright2000-2018

PDF Command Line Suite, Version 4.12Page 2 of 65November 27, 2018Table of ContentsTable of Contents. 21Overview . 61.11.21.32The Different Tools.6Installation.7Using the Tools .7License Management . 82.12.22.33Graphical License Manager Tool .8List all installed license keys.8Add and delete license keys .8Display the properties of a license .9Select between different license keys for a single product .9Command Line License Manager Tool .9List all installed license keys.9Add and delete license keys .9Select between different license keys for a single product .9License Key Storage . 10Windows. 10Mac OS X. 10Unix / Linux . 10General Options . 103.13.24Usage. 10Encrypted files. 10-pwDecrypt the Input Files . 11-perm Set Permission Flags . 11-owner Set Owner Password . 11-user Set User Password . 11-lkSet License Key . 11pdcat . 124.14.2Description . 12Functionality and Options. 12Merge documents . 12-rAllow replacing the file specified for output . 12-eexit with error on processing problem . 12-annot Delete Text Annotations . 12-bglogo Set a Background Logo . 12-box Set the Media Box . 13-bs:Border Style of Hyperlinks . 13-cSet the Document Information . 13-clip Clip Pages. 13-crop Set the Crop Box . 14-ICreate Bookmarks for each Input File. 14-nDo not copy bookmarks of next input file . 14-lUse a Control File . 14Create Link Annotations . 14Create Bookmarks with Links . 16PDF Tools AG – Premium PDF Technology

PDF Command Line Suite, Version 4.12Page 3 of 65November 27, 20184.35Create a Free Text Annotation . 17-logo Add Logos from a PDF Document . 19-mAdd Named Destinations for each Page . 19-dDo not copy named destinations of next input file(s) . 19-MSet Metadata . 19-oTSet Page Mode . 19-p:Copy a Specified Range of Pages . 19-plSet Page Layout . 19-RRotate Pages . 20-sSubstitute Text Strings in Action Links . 20-spSubstitute a Substring in Action Links . 20-ucUn-embed File Collection . 20-vpSet Viewer Preferences. 20-wcWarn about collections . 21-ucUnembed collections . 21Common Transformations . 22Page Sizes . 23Examples for Transformations . 24pdsplit . 325.15.26Description . 32Functionality and Options. 32Split Files and name Output Files . 32-bExtract all or individual Chapters According to Bookmarks . 33-lRestrict the Processing to a Specific Bookmark Level . 33-mExclude low-level Bookmarks . 33-pSplit a Document into Parts with Specified Number of Pages . 34-xExchange Bookmark Characters in File Names. 34pdsel . 356.16.27Description . 35Functionality and Options. 35Select Individual Pages or Ranges of Pages . 35-aRemove Annotations . 35pdw . 367.17.28Description . 36Functionality and Options. 36-cBreak down Text Blocks to Individual Character . 36-crAdd Carriage Return before New Lines . 36-oList the Annotations in a Separate File. 36-rTake Account of the Page Rotation . 36-uList the Text in Unicode Encoding . 36-wBreak down Text Blocks to Blank Separated Words . 36pdform . 388.18.2Description . 38Functionality and Options. 38Fill in data . 38Add a new form field . 38Delete a field . 38-lList all Form Fields . 38PDF Tools AG – Premium PDF Technology

PDF Command Line Suite, Version 4.12Page 4 of 65November 27, 20189pdwebl . 399.19.210Description . 39Functionality and Options. 39Add URL Links to a PDF Document . 39Add Page links to a PDF Document. 39Add Java Scripts . 39-iRead Input File from Standard Input . 39-l:Define Key/Link Pairs in a File or Standard Input . 40-qQuite Mode . 40-sSet the border style of links . 40pdtoc . 4210.1 Description . 4210.2 Functionality and Options. 42-bCreate or Omit Bookmarks. 42-ISet New Titles . 42-dPlace the Current Date on the Pages . 42-wSet the Page Width . 42-tPlace a Header Text on the Pages . 42-cSet the Document Title. 42-dest Create Named Destination Links . 42-urlCreate URL Links . 43-@Read Input from a Control File . 4311pdbm . 4411.1 Description . 4411.2 Functionality and Options. 44-dList Named Destinations . 44-DList Named Destinations Tab-separated . 44-oRedirect the Output to a File . 44-oaPage Mode, Initial Page Number, Open Action . 44-aAdd Bookmarks from an Input File . 45-nDo not Print Destinations . 46-n1Add a Leading Hyphen . 4612pdpg . 4712.1 Description . 4712.2 Functionality and Options. 47-cList the CropBox . 47-fList All Fonts on Pages. 47-pAll Get the Total Number of Pages in a PDF Document . 48-fAllList all Fonts in a Document . 48-mList the MediaBox . 48-pSet the Page Range . 48-rList the Page Rotation . 49-sAbbreviate Output . 49-uDisable UserUnit Adjustment . 4913pdxt . 5013.1 Description . 5013.2 Functionality and Options. 50PDF Tools AG – Premium PDF Technology

PDF Command Line Suite, Version 4.12Page 5 of 65November 27, 2018Specify a PDF File Containing the Logo . 50Select the logo page . 50Put the Logo on top of the Page or in the Background . 5014txt2pdf . 5114.1 Description . 5114.2 Functionality and Options. 51-ffSet the font . 52-fsSet the font size . 52-pbSet the page border size. 52-psSet the page size . 52-twSet the line wrap mode . 52-vSet verbose mode. 5214.3 Error messages and codes . 5215pdcrop . 5315.1 Desciption . 5315.2 Functionality and Options. 53-obBase the Cropping on a Specified Box . 53-nbSpecify the Box Type to Be Set . 53-shrink Shrink the Box . 5316pdmerge . 5516.1 Description . 5516.2 Functionality and Options. 55Simple Merge of PDF Files . 55-cCreate a Table of Contents. 55-tMerge PDF Files and Add Individual Outlines . 56-WPSpecify Javascript Code . 56@Use a Control File . 57-axSet XMP Metadata . 57pdinfo . 5817pdobj . 5918pdls. 6019COM Interface. 6119.1 Overview . 6119.2 Installation. 6119.3 Examples . 62Declaration . 62Parameter Passing . 62Execution . 62Appendix A: Security . 63Appendix B: Link Definition Files for pdcat . 63PDF Tools AG – Premium PDF Technology

PDF Command Line Suite, Version 4.12Page 6 of 65November 27, 20181Overview1.1The Different ToolsThe Command Line Suite consists of a series of tools to manipulate PDF documents invarious ways or extract information. The tools are based on the PDF Library SDK.The following tools are part of the PDF Command Line Suite.pdcatThe pdcat tool concatenates (merges) PDF files. The tool can also mergeannotations from another PDF file, generate book marks, add a nameddestination for each page, set the title text of the output file, rotatepages, add link annotations specified in an ASCII file, substitute filenames in action links, clip and crop pages, and morepdwThe pdw tool analyses text and prints it along with position and sizeinformation. You can process this output to generate the hyperlinkdefinitions for pdlink. (The pdw sample program does not handle the fullset of stream operators and neither all fonts).pdxtThe pdxt tool adds a logo taken from a first PDF file and puts it on allpages of a second input PDF file. The logo can be put behind or on top ofthe page content.pdformThe pdform tool displays information about text form fields, or fills in datainto form fields.pdselThe pdsel tool allows to select (extract) pages from a PDF file.pdweblThe pdwebl tools can add web links (URL link annotations) to a PDF file.pdtocThe pdtoc tool creates a PDF file containing links to existing PDF files. Itcan also add URL links and links to named destinations.pdsplitThis tool splits a PDF file into single page files, changing links betweenpages into links between the spited files.pdbmThis tool lists bookmarks contained in a PDF file.pdpgThis tool lists basic information about a PDF file, such as number of pages,fonts, MediaBox, CropBox etc.txt2pdfThe txt2pdf tool creates PDF files from ASCII textpdcropThis tool can be used to crop PDF files.pdinfo*pdobj*pdls*The pdinfo tool lists the info object of a PDF fileThe pdobj tool lists individual objects of the PDF fileThe pdls tool lists all pages objects of a PDF file and optionally theircontents streams(*) These tools are specialized tools which require profound knowledge about PDFtechnology.PDF Tools AG – Premium PDF Tech

PDF Command Line Suite, Version 4.12 Page 7 of 65 November 27, 2018 PDF Tools AG – Premium PDF Technology 1.2 Installation The PDF Command Line Suite comes as a compressed archive (ZIP for Windows, tar.gz

Related Documents:

The 3-Heights PDF Merge Split API can operate on multiple input and output documents in one processing step. PDF Merge Split Pages Rotate Bookmarks Form Fields Output Intent Split Merge PDF PDF PDF PDF PDF PDF XMP Metadata PDF PDF PDF, PDF/A PDF, PDF/A PDF PDF PDF, PDF/A PDF, PDF/A 1.1.1 Features The 3-Heights PDF Merge Split API comes with .

Command Library - String Operation Command Command Library - XML Command Command Library - Terminal Emulator Command (Per Customer Interest) Command Library - PDF Integration Command Command Library - FTP Command (Per Customer Interest) Command Library - PGP Command Command Library - Object Cloning

select About PDF Studio from the Help menu. Release notes . For documentation updates and release notes, refer to our knowledge base here (PDF Studio 12 change log) Download User Guides as a PDF . PDF Studio 12 User Guide (.PDF) PDF Studio 11 User Guide (.PDF) PDF Studio 10 User Guide (.PDF) PDF Studio 9 User Guide (.PDF) PDF Studio 8 User .

Table 1: Adobe and PDF format versions. Year PDF Version Adobe Acrobat Version 1993 PDF 1.0 Acrobat 1.0 1994 PDF 1.1 Acrobat 2.0 1996 PDF 1.2 Acrobat 3.0 1999 PDF 1.3 Acrobat 4.0 2001 PDF 1.4 Acrobat 5.0 2003 PDF 1.5 Acrobat 6.0 2005 PDF 1.6 Acrobat 7.0 2006 PDF 1.7 Acrobat 8.0 / ISO 32000 2008 PDF 1.7, Adobe Extension Level 3 Acrobat 9.0

Type the desired command or the command‟s alias at the command prompt. Command : LINE Command: L 2. Press ENTER on the keyboard. 3. Type an option at the command prompt. TIP: Many AutoCAD commands require you to press ENTER to complete the command. You know you are no longer in an AutoCAD command when you see a blank command line.

Other Shortcut Keys 28 Command Line Reference 30 Information for DaRT Notes Users 32 . Open command 39 Save command 39 Save As command 39 Close command 39 Recent Files command 39 Clear MRU List command 40 Remove Obsolete command 40 Auto Save command 40 Properties comman

Compute Command Line Profiler DU-05982-001_v03 4 COMPUTE COMMAND LINE PROFILER OVERVIEW This document is intended for users of Compute Command Line Profiler for NVIDIA CUDATM technology. Compute Command Line Profiler is a command line based profiling tool that can be used to measure performance and find potential opportunities for

This, too, is still basic to conventional literary criticism and is also open to seriou objection. De Wette in 1805 assigned Deuteronomy to the time of Josiah, such that pentateuchal matter considered dependent on Deuteronomy would be still later than it; 160 years later this is still commonly held, despite opposition. In the first half of the 19th century rival theses arose alongside the .